young gun
English
Etymology
Possibly a play on young'un.
Noun
young gun (plural young guns)
- (informal) A new or rising talent or star; rising star.
- 2021 January 30, Tanya Sweeney, “The Irish architect who became the ‘megamansion king’ of LA”, in The Irish Times[1]:
- […] McKillen – not a man to entrust just anyone to build his homes – clearly had huge faith in the young gun.
